Miami (MIA) to San Ignacio de Velasco (SNG)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Miami International Airport (MIA) in Miami, United States to Capitan Av. Juan Cochamanidis S. Airport (SNG) in San Ignacio de Velasco, Bolivia is 5,135 kilometers (3,191 miles / 2,773 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 7h, flying south southeast at a heading of 154°.
